John Mark Waugh was born September 26, 1952, and passed away peacefully at home February 6, 2026. Mark was the middle child of Woody Waugh and Opal “Pal” Waugh. He graduated from Putnam City High School, becoming a star football player for the Pirates. He was confirmed at Messiah Lutheran Church, and later attended Crossings Community Church with his wife.
Mark began working with his father at Waugh Brothers Supply Company, later becoming branch manager at the Tulsa location, where his amazing memory for numbers made him a true asset to the company. In December 1983, Mark started a career low with the United States Postal Service that spanned nearly 41 years. He started as clerk, and was able to recall towns by zip code. His leadership skills led him through a steady rise in management roles, including Bulk Mail, Business Mail, Marketing, and Customer Relations. His knowledge of the industry was so highly regarded that he served on the National Speakers Bureau, speaking all across the country. Mark received an extensive number of honors throughout his career. In a final tribute to Mark, the Greater Oklahoma PCC established the "Mark Waugh Award of Excellence" in his honor, a true testament to his hard work and sacrifice.Mark met his wife Paula Puckett and they began dating in 1985, they tied the knot on May 30, 1987. Mark was a devoted husband and from the beginning, he showed Jeff and Jennifer, Paula’s children, that he would treat them as his own. Despite being new to fatherhood, Mark embraced the role with enthusiasm and dedication. He was also committed to his education, graduating from the University of Central Oklahoma with a Bachelor of Business Administration in July 1991.Mark was a dedicated OU Sooners fan, attending every game possible. He loved riding his Harley and traveling with friends all over North America. The cabin at Lake Texoma brought him joy, and was where he would spend time and share his wild stories. Mark was a fantastic chef, and proposed to Paula over pheasant under glass and bananas Foster. He was passionate for smoking meats, and we will always cherish his smoked turkey with his perfect teriyaki glaze.Mark was preceded in death by his parents, Woody and Opal “Pal” Waugh, and his sister, Kathy Waugh Segobia. He is survived by his wife of 38 years, Paula; his children, Jeff Koons, and wife Amber, and their children Noah, Jacob, Josiah, and Asher of Yukon, OK, and Jennifer Koons-Smith, and husband Bill Smith, and their children Kale, Jude, Jase, and Tori of Bridge Creek, OK; his brothers and their wives, Scott, Kent, and Blake; and numerous nieces, nephews, and friends.Mark’s, amazing stories, quick wit, infectious laughter, and delightful sense of humor made everyone he met feel cherished and loved. Although, he has passed away, his memory will forever be etched in our hearts through the wonderful memories we shared. Now, he finds peace and comfort in the embrace of Jesus, surrounded by his loved ones, but he will be dearly missed.
